Grandma Young’s Molasses Thumb Print Cookies

Ingredients

1 1/2 cups Butter
1 1/2 cups Organic sugar
2 Eggs
1/2 cup Molasses
4 1/2 cups All purpose flour
2 tsp Baking soda
1 tsp Salt
1 tsp Cloves
2 tsp Cinnamon
2 tsp Ginger

Instructions

In a mixer, cream the butter and sugar until well mixed. Add eggs and molasses and beat until blended. Mix all dry ingredients together, turn mixer to low and add. Mix until dough is thoroughly mixed. Pre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Cover baking sheet with parchment. Make a walnut size ball of dough; dip one side in sugar and place on sheet pan sugar side up about 2” apart. Place in oven and bake for 6 minutes. Remove from oven and make an indentation with a spoon. Avoid pushing to the bottom of the cookie, otherwise jam will soak through. Add 1 teaspoon of your favorite Food For Thought preserves. Return to oven and bake another 5 to 6 minutes.
